1
xuxueyang
2024-07-30 f29b9dee3aa4c05fc36e8d89ec96f60efe71196e
sub_pages/customer/self/collect.vue
@@ -56,9 +56,9 @@
      },
      methods: {
         toDetail(item) {
            if(item.status=='UP'){
            }else{
            if (item.status == 'UP') {
            } else {
               this.$message.showToast('已失效,无法查看详情')
               return
            }
@@ -68,9 +68,9 @@
         },
         async submitShopping(dto) {
            //提交到购物车中
            this.$message.showLoading()
            // this.$message.showLoading()
            await this.$store.dispatch('submitShopping', dto);
            this.$message.hideLoading()
            // this.$message.hideLoading()
         },
         select_level(e) {
            this.level_show = false
@@ -97,7 +97,7 @@
            <view class="flex1 input">
               <u-input placeholder="请输入花名" v-model="query.name">
                  <template slot="suffix">
                     <uni-icons color="#20613D" type="search" size="24" @tap="refreshList"></uni-icons>
                     <uni-icons color="#20613D" type="search" size="24" @click="refreshList"></uni-icons>
                  </template>
               </u-input>
            </view>
@@ -130,9 +130,9 @@
               <view class="flex">
                  <view class="title">
                     <span class="m-r-5" style="display: inline-block;"
                        v-if="item.categoryStr">{{item.categoryStr||''}}</span>
                     <span v-if="item.levelStr" class="m-r-5"
                        style="display: inline-block;">{{ item.levelStr || '' }}</span>
                        v-if="dto.categoryStr">{{dto.categoryStr||''}}</span>
                     <span v-if="dto.levelStr" class="m-r-5"
                        style="display: inline-block;">{{ dto.levelStr || '' }}</span>
                     {{ dto.name || '-' }}
                  </view>
                  <view class="price m-l-a m-r-0">
@@ -183,14 +183,21 @@
         }
      }
      .trade-info-container {
         background-color: #fff;
         border-top-right-radius: 40rpx;
         border-top-left-radius: 40rpx;
         padding: 30rpx;
         overflow: hidden;
      .trade-list-container {
         min-height: calc(100vh - 300rpx);
         overflow-y: scroll;
         border-top-right-radius: 40rpx;
         border-top-left-radius: 40rpx;
         padding: 20rpx;
      }
      .trade-info-container {
         background-color: #fff;
         border-radius: 40rpx;
         margin-bottom: 20rpx;
         padding: 20rpx;
         .img {
            width: 124rpx;